Gather Your Ingredients
To create a delicious quinoa and roasted vegetable bowl, gather all your ingredients before you start cooking. This helps streamline your process and ensures you have everything ready. Here are the essential ingredients you will need:
Quinoa
Start with 1 cup of quinoa. This tiny grain is packed with protein and provides a great base for your bowl. You can choose white, red, or black quinoa based on your preference.
Vegetables
You will want to include a variety of vegetables. Some great options are:
- 1 bell pepper (any color)
- 1 zucchini, chopped
- 1 cup of broccoli florets
- 1 carrot, sliced
- 1 red onion, diced
Feel free to mix and match based on what you enjoy or have on hand!
Tahini Dressing
For the tahini dressing, gather:
- 1/4 cup of tahini
- 2 tablespoons of lemon juice
- 1 tablespoon of olive oil
- Water to thin (as needed)
- Salt and pepper to taste
Additionally, consider adding toppings such as fresh herbs (like parsley or cilantro) or a sprinkle of sesame seeds for extra flavor.
Prepare the Quinoa
Now that you have gathered your ingredients, it’s time to prepare the quinoa. Follow these simple steps to ensure your quinoa cooks perfectly every time.
Rinse the Quinoa
First, place 1 cup of quinoa into a fine-mesh strainer. Rinse it under cold running water for about 1-2 minutes. This step is important because it removes the natural coating called saponin that can make quinoa taste bitter.
Cook the Quinoa
After rinsing, transfer the quinoa to a medium saucepan and add 2 cups of water or vegetable broth for added flavor. Bring the liquid to a boil over medium-high heat.
Simmer and Fluff
Once boiling, reduce the heat to low and cover the saucepan with a lid. Let the quinoa simmer for about 15 minutes. You will know it’s done when the quinoa has absorbed most of the liquid and looks fluffy. Once cooked, remove the saucepan from heat and let it sit, covered, for 5 minutes. Then, use a fork to fluff the quinoa gently.
Season the Quinoa
For extra flavor, you can add a pinch of salt or a splash of olive oil after fluffing. This additional step will enhance the taste of your quinoa and prepare it for the delicious vegetable and tahini dressing that will follow.
Roast the Vegetables
It’s time to roast the vegetables! Roasting brings out the natural sweetness in vegetables and adds a delicious flavor. Follow these steps for perfectly roasted veggies.
Preheat the Oven
Start by preheating your oven to 425°F (220°C). A hot oven will help the vegetables caramelize and develop a nice color.
Prepare the Vegetables
While the oven is heating, chop your selected vegetables into similar-sized pieces. This ensures even cooking. Spread them out on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
Season the Vegetables
Drizzle the chopped vegetables with 2 tablespoons of olive oil. This will help them roast nicely. Add salt and pepper to taste, and you can also sprinkle in your favorite herbs like thyme or rosemary for extra flavor.
Roast in the Oven
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and roast the vegetables for about 20-25 minutes. Halfway through, give them a stir to ensure they cook evenly. You want them to be nice and tender with a golden-brown color.
Make the Tahini Dressing
We’re now at the stage where you can make the tahini dressing. This creamy dressing adds a rich flavor and complements the quinoa and roasted veggies perfectly.
Gather Your Ingredients
To make the tahini dressing, you will need:
- 1/4 cup tahini
- 2 tablespoons lemon juice
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1-2 tablespoons water (to adjust consistency)
- Salt and pepper to taste
Mix the Ingredients
In a small bowl, combine the tahini, lemon juice, and olive oil. Stir well until the mixture is smooth and creamy. If the dressing is too thick, gradually add water one tablespoon at a time until you reach your desired consistency.
Season the Dressing
Add salt and pepper to taste. You can also include a touch of garlic powder or a few herbs like parsley for extra flavor.
Store or Serve
Your tahini dressing can be served immediately or stored in the refrigerator for up to a week in a sealed container. Just give it a quick stir before using it, as it may thicken over time.
